My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Say hello to Shahir, the most playful and lovable pup you'll ever meet! This young adventurer is navigating the exciting seas of puppyhood in his foster home, and he's ready to drop anchor and find his forever crew.

Shahir is a social butterfly with other dogs, playing happily with his foster siblings, a 70 lbs male pit bull and a 50 lbs female pit bull. Whether they're exploring the yard or navigating the living room, he's always up for a game of tag or a good wrestle. While he hasn't met many kids yet, his friendly nature suggests he'd be great with older children. Shahir also hasn't encountered any feline friends yet, but with his sweet demeanor, he might get along with a cat sibling too.

When the humans are away, Shahir does just fine. He naps in his crate, saving energy for the next adventure. His house training is coming along nicely-he's got the hang of going #2 outside and is pretty good with #1 too. A quick learner, he just needs a bit more time to perfect his routine.

A perfect day for Shahir starts with a yard expedition, where he sniffs every corner and chases his foster siblings. After a hearty play session, he's ready for a power nap. Shahir loves cuddles and belly rubs, especially ear scratches. His mini zoomies, floppy ears, and cuddly nature will make you smile.

Shahir is versatile and would fit well in many types of homes. He'd love a yard to play in and big dog siblings to keep him company. He's still teething and learning what to chew, so a home with older kids or adults would be ideal. Shahir rarely barks or whines and is an easy, delightful addition to any home.

Their adoption process

Additional adoption info

Step one:
Browse our available animals online. Our website has more details on every animal, including any known history with dogs, cats, and kids, as well as individual adoption fees. Visit https://www.austinpetsalive.org/adopt

Step two:
Using the provided contact form here or on the APA! website, you can send an inquiry on the animal(s) you are interested in.

Step three:
Our adoption team will connect you to the foster home or someone at the shelter location where the animal is currently living to learn more about the animal and potentially set up a visit!

Step four:
After meeting the animal you would like to adopt, instructions for completing the adoption paperwork, scheduling an appointment, and picking up your new family member will be shared with you!

More about this shelter

Austin Pets Alive! (APA!) is a nonprofit animal shelter and rescue organization pioneering comprehensive, innovative programs designed to save the most at-risk homeless companion animals and educate others to do the same through its American Pets Alive! nationwide education and outreach division.

A leader in No Kill sheltering in America’s largest No Kill city, APA! helps more than 10,000 dogs and cats annually in Central Texas and beyond get a chance at the life they deserve.
